Output 8b89d2341fd935e016367672cd4bb4a33bbf06b6050b28fb38c9ecd8a75190da:1

value
31288458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b4b324872a40073ad7c96c604580e88305c7928 OP_EQUAL
address
3Cvw7srYCM2kDoWouUAJhCtWdWkguzy8e3
transaction
8b89d2341fd935e016367672cd4bb4a33bbf06b6050b28fb38c9ecd8a75190da
confirmations
107255
spent
true